H-1B Visa Jobs in North Hills, NY

North Hills, NY has 34 certified H-1B filings from FY 2020 to FY 2025. The median H-1B salary in North Hills, NY is $158,000, which is 32% higher than the national H-1B median of $120,000. The largest H-1B sponsor in North Hills, NY is COX AUTOMOTIVE CORPORATE SERVICES.

Salary Analysis for North Hills, NY

Salary Percentiles

  • 10th percentile: $124,707
  • 25th percentile: $139,398
  • Median: $158,000
  • 75th percentile: $186,994
  • 90th percentile: $208,856

Wage Level Distribution

  • Level I (Entry): 0 (0%)
  • Level II (Qualified): 3 (12%)
  • Level III (Experienced): 8 (31%)
  • Level IV (Expert): 15 (58%)

Market Insights

  • Top employer: COX AUTOMOTIVE CORPORATE SERVICES
  • Market share: 100%
  • Salary range: $104,166 - $255,944

What is the average H-1B salary in North Hills, NY?

The median H-1B salary in North Hills, NY is $158,000, based on 34 certified filings from FY 2020 to FY 2025. This is 32% higher than the national H-1B median salary of $120,000. H-1B salaries in North Hills, NY reflect the local cost of living, industry mix, and prevailing wage requirements set by the Department of Labor. The DOL determines minimum wage levels for each occupation and geographic area, ensuring H-1B workers are paid competitively with local labor markets. These salary figures represent base compensation in LCA filings and typically don't include bonuses, stock options, or other benefits.
